When it comes to Migrate a WordPress which may be confusing to new people even for me at the time when I was looking for the same there are many hosting providers like Hostinger Provide Free Migration which saves so How to Migrate WordPress Site
so, in this, you will we did migration one to another server with the free method we didn’t use any paid stuff here but it takes time when compared to Paid which have benefits
Why People Move to a New Hosting
There are multiple reasons we migrate to new hosting
The most common reason’s
Slow Site Speed
Downtime
Higher Pricing
Poor Support
Can’t handle Traffic
So, these are some of the most common issues may you are facing right now which you can fix when you migrate you’re hosting one to another and this is very easy no matter if you’re a beginner even require no Paid things
How to Migrate Website one to Another Hosting
Recently, I changed my hosting which I move to Hostinger which offers to host at a very affordable price for beginners its best to use with its easy to use dashboard, and in this migration,
For the first, things you require to Migrate your WordPress Website
You need to first install Plugin Called “Updraftplus”

Go>WordPress>Plugin>Search>updraftplus”
Install it
It offers both to take the backup of your site to local or you can move to Google Drive too which I suggest to take backup on the drive and also take a local backup to restore as sometimes I face that backup does not work sometimes with Google Drive for my case

However, it doesn’t mean that you face the same which I face but I recommend doing both backups
Now, You need to continue for the backup

Wait until it finishes
(some of the things like which not works like Cloudflare SSL after migration which you need to change the nameserver after migration)
Before you Migrate your Blog/Website to Another you need hosting which I personally recommend Hostinger
Next, the migration part
You need to Setup WordPress to new hosting

after that, you need again to install “Updraftplus” on recently installed WordPress
Now, You need to restore the backup if you have the local backup then you can go for local once or continue with Any Cloud Backup

Restore the backup

it will take time depending on the size

finally, you done
continue with the old credential of yours and you are done
At End this is How you can Migrate WordPress Site
Face Any Issue you can Request us to Migrate your Website reach out to us on Instagram or mail at [email protected]